BCBA Responsibilities:

  • Work under ongoing supervision from Clinical Director
  • Training and managing RBTs on your team
  • Maintain and support positive workplace environment
  • Provide direct supervision to RBTs within the BACB standards
  • Model skills for staff and families
  • Conduct a variety of assessments to identify client needs and to develop individualized treatment plans and behavior intervention plans
  • Implement evidenced based practices that are based on ABA principles
  • Collaborate with interdisciplinary practitioners for comprehensive care
  • Maintain accurate documentation and client records including daily SOAP notes
  • Maintain billable hours as appropriate by caseload and as determined goal set for the caseload by managing a weekly supervision schedule to ensure adequate amounts of supervision for each client and team member
  • Analyze client progress and update programs and protocols weekly
  • Perform and implement weekly parent training meetings and document on parent goals
  • Supervise graduate level supervisees across treatment settings
  • Insurance correspondence and documentation
  • Safety management
  • Demonstrate competence of ABA techniques with regular competency assessments and feedback sessions with Clinical Director.
  • Communicate efficiently and within scope of practice with families and caregivers.
  • Attend daily team meetings and quarterly in-services.
  • Maintain BACB certifications and CAQH account
  • Other duties as assigned by leadership

Qualifications:

  • BCBA Certification from the BACB – in good standing
  • Licensed in the state of Texas (LBA)
  • Masters Degree
  • Management experience
  • Experience providing clinical supervision
